										<content:encoded><![CDATA[<p>I was actually planning on bottling my currant mead but it does not clear up. So I started shopping for equipment to try filtering the mead</p>
<p>I will try to push the mead over the filter using vacuum on the collector side rather than pressurizing the mead. to push it through the filter. The idea is that it would be less risky to remove air/CO2 from the mead by vacuum rather than increasing the amount of air (+ air pollutants) by pressuring the mead</p>

<p>I like the concept of filtrating the mead rather than using clearing agents. For removing particulate matter you can use 5µm or 3µm filter. Using 1 or 2 µm filters will remove yeast cells. Finaly, for sterilization you can use a 0.45 or 0.22µm filter will also remove bacteria cells too.</p>
<p>What you use will depend on what you wish to remove, and how much material you expect to remove, and how will you want to remove it. Smaller pore sizes will result in higher back pressure, and as the material is trapped in the filter the pressure/vaccum needed to move the mead through the filter must be increased.</p>
<p>I have no issues with un-wanted organism, so I will go for just removing particulate matter, and/or yeast cells &#8211; but it depends on which filters I can get my hands on. :o)</p>

										<content:encoded><![CDATA[<p>I finally found time to do the pH adjustment of my currant mead. I have measured it earlier to about 3.4 and I want to have pH in my mead within the &#8220;sweet spot&#8221; of 3.6 to 3.8.</p>
<p>To raise pH I use pot ash or potassium carbonate (K2CO3). Potassium has no risk limit in foods because it is considered harmless and just as important, potassium does not impart a salty taste. CO3&#8211; is on the other hand a quite strong base, and should be handled with care.</p>
<p>So, as titrator I used a 0.10 M K2CO3 solution (Mw 138.2g/mol) by dissolving 0.70 g in 50 ml of tap water using my old but trusted analytical scale and a 100 ml glass measuring cylinder. As titrand I used 40 ml of currant mead again measured with a 100 ml glass measuring cylinder</p>
<p>To add the titrator in a controlled fasion I used a 1 ml plastic syringe with needle. The needle provides a sufficiently small exit hole to control and &#8220;cut&#8221; small droplets. After each addition to the mead, I gave the solution a quick stir on my home made magnetic stirrer (ref <a href="http://meadoflife.blogspot.dk/p/in-my-post-about-this-years-cyser-i.html" target="_blank">HERE</a>), and measured pH with my pH meter (ref <a href="http://meadoflife.blogspot.dk/p/i-have-been-looking-at-several-blogs-to.html" target="_blank">HERE</a>).</p>
<p>Adding in total 2 ml moved pH from 3.41 to 3.89. I found that adding 1.2 ml resulted in a pH of 3.70. Targeting this pH, I would likely be within the &#8220;sweet spot&#8221; with some error in the volumes used.</p>
<p>Converting the addition in ml to add K2CO3 in g to 1L the graph looks like this:</p>
<div style="clear: both; text-align: center;"><a href="https://i0.wp.com/2.bp.blogspot.com/-_wLODNMLL3Y/VLQtvmZgEfI/AAAAAAAAEnw/7YUXFV3jyS0/s1600/pH%2Btitration%2Bgraph%2Bof%2Bcurrant%2Bmead%2B2014.jpg" style="margin-left: 1em; margin-right: 1em;"><img data-recalc-dims="1" fetchpriority="high" decoding="async" border="0" src="https://i0.wp.com/2.bp.blogspot.com/-_wLODNMLL3Y/VLQtvmZgEfI/AAAAAAAAEnw/7YUXFV3jyS0/s1600/pH%2Btitration%2Bgraph%2Bof%2Bcurrant%2Bmead%2B2014.jpg?resize=320%2C249" height="249" width="320" /></a></div>
<p>Some of the fluctuations from linearity might be due the various pKa values but with the general uncertainty of all numbers involved, I figured I could approximate the data as linear.</p>
<p>So, to get pH 3.7 I would need to add 0.42g K2CO3 to 1 L of currant mead. Since my batch size now is about 19 L I would need to add a total of 7.98 g. I have tested my scale with analytical reference weights and found it to be off by 6% and the error is proportional. Therefore I can just correct the target mass by 1.06 and I would need 7.53g K2CO3 and the actual mass will be 7.98g.</p>

										<content:encoded><![CDATA[<p>After tasting the currant mead I decided to remove the oak chips today (15th dec) The taste had not changed during the last week, so I do not think I will much more out of the chips for now.</p>
<div></div>
<div>
<div style="clear: both;"><a href="https://i0.wp.com/lh4.googleusercontent.com/-Rks1MaMKpHE/VI9jW2P1FuI/AAAAAAAAEPY/Mf4SYeoTmWk/s640/blogger-image--2005455233.jpg?ssl=1" style="margin-left: 1em; margin-right: 1em;"><img data-recalc-dims="1" decoding="async" border="0" src="https://i0.wp.com/lh4.googleusercontent.com/-Rks1MaMKpHE/VI9jW2P1FuI/AAAAAAAAEPY/Mf4SYeoTmWk/s640/blogger-image--2005455233.jpg?w=640&#038;ssl=1" /></a></div>
</div>
<div></div>
<div>The taste is quite good. I am very surprised about how well the oak combine the acidic currents with the sweetness of honey. It has really rounded the mead off. It is also quite interesting that after fermentation I could pretty much only taste the red current with high acidity. Now, after oaking, the black current taste is much more present &#8211; almost overpowering the red current.</div>
<div></div>
<div>I highly recommend the use of oak but also to take a sample of the mead before oaking, so that you can always taste the difference BEFORE the mead becomes too oaked. I am not kidding, at first I don&#8217;t really notice a significant oak taste but when tasting the starting sample, the change is huge. If adding much more oak you would really taste the oak and it would be the first thing noticed. This was definitely not my intentions, so I will stop here. The alternative was just to add another &#8220;package&#8221; of oak chips if I was not satisfied.&nbsp;</div>
<div></div>
<div>Measurements</div>
<div>Oe: 25 (Perfect)</div>
<div>pH: 3.42 (Still low)</div>
<div></div>
<div>It is quite interesting that pH is still 3.4 whereas the the taste is much more smooth. Before oaking the acid was stinging in the mouth, but now it is not that pronounced.</div>

										<content:encoded><![CDATA[<p>I have been planning this for a while so now it is time to try. The use of Oak is praised on pretty much every page talking about oak and mead so I have to try it out too.</p>
<p>I purchased 250 g of American Oak chips which should give taste quickly, though less complex. Other options would be French or Eastern European oak. French should give a more complex Oak taste but should also be able to over power a mead quickly. Eastern European oak should release taste slower and the taste should be much less intense. With <i>absolutely no experience</i> with oaking mead I figured the American oak chips would be the best chips to start with :o).</p>
<p>Furthermore the oak can be toasted to several levels. The main types used are light toast, medium toast and heavy toast, each imparting different taste notes. Apparently medium toast is by far the most recommended to start with. so <b><i>American oak chips &#8211; medium toast</i></b> it is :o)</p>
<p>I have also been looking for a guide for dosing the oak. The best I could find was actually from where I bought the chips (<a href="http://www.hjemmeproduktion.dk/" target="_blank">Dansk Hjemmeproduktion</a>). Here the recommendations are:</p>
<p>White wine: 50-150g / 100L<br />Red wine: 100-250 g / 100L<br />Extraction time: 4-12 weeks.</p>
<p>Again I figured I would start somewhere in the middle &#8211; something that would go for both red and white wine, i.e 125 g / 100 L or 25g / 20 L.</p>
<p>Just found another reference <a href="http://www.eckraus.com/wine-making-oak/" target="_blank">HERE</a> from E.C.Kraus. This is by far the best web page I found so far regarding oaking. And as a bonus there is a bit about the history of oaking.</p>
<p>So here we go:</p>
<p>The chips I bought contains lots of little bits that will be able to go through the &#8220;hop bag&#8221; that I will use for the chips. The get rid of these I just used my spaghetti strainer with a plastic bag underneath.</p>
<div style="clear: both;"><a href="https://i0.wp.com/lh6.googleusercontent.com/-OFBN1D_qoZk/VHJPr27YFqI/AAAAAAAAEK4/Bxotr9gHxJc/s640/blogger-image-1390251691.jpg?ssl=1" style="margin-left: 1em; margin-right: 1em;"><img data-recalc-dims="1" decoding="async" border="0" src="https://i0.wp.com/lh6.googleusercontent.com/-OFBN1D_qoZk/VHJPr27YFqI/AAAAAAAAEK4/Bxotr9gHxJc/s640/blogger-image-1390251691.jpg?w=640" /></a></div>
<p>In this way I lost about 45 g of the 250 g bag that I bought. But now, at least, most of the chips should stay in the hop bag. This is definitely one good reason to use oak cubes next time if available.</p>
<div style="clear: both;"><a href="https://i0.wp.com/lh4.googleusercontent.com/-5LXwWpB4hj0/VHJPo5aqOuI/AAAAAAAAEKo/aoQKokqGEkE/s640/blogger-image--1935294499.jpg?ssl=1" style="margin-left: 1em; margin-right: 1em;"><img data-recalc-dims="1" decoding="async" border="0" src="https://i0.wp.com/lh4.googleusercontent.com/-5LXwWpB4hj0/VHJPo5aqOuI/AAAAAAAAEKo/aoQKokqGEkE/s640/blogger-image--1935294499.jpg?w=640" /></a></div>
<p>I weighed out 25 g in a hop bag, and tied the bag up at the opposite end, so that the chips would not be pressed together in a small space &#8211; more free and available surface, better extraction.</p>
<div style="clear: both;"><a href="https://i0.wp.com/lh4.googleusercontent.com/-XM-wgU05Hrs/VHJPs5aqHTI/AAAAAAAAELA/gfaCjV9EStE/s640/blogger-image--176588019.jpg?ssl=1" style="margin-left: 1em; margin-right: 1em;"><img data-recalc-dims="1" decoding="async" border="0" src="https://i0.wp.com/lh4.googleusercontent.com/-XM-wgU05Hrs/VHJPs5aqHTI/AAAAAAAAELA/gfaCjV9EStE/s640/blogger-image--176588019.jpg?w=640" /></a></div>
<p>Then I boiled the bag shortly. The water quickly got colored, and I became unsure whether this was the taste components I wanted in my mead, so I just boiled for 10 sec or so. I am not so worried about contamination since the mead has finished fermenting with a high content of ethanol (14-15%). This should be too harsh for most wild yeast.</p>
<p>Also in the picture below I took a sample of the mead for tasting, so that I can compare &#8220;before&#8221; and &#8220;after&#8221; oaking.</p>
<div style="clear: both;"><a href="https://i0.wp.com/lh6.googleusercontent.com/-Jrnu0Jfr3DY/VHJPnhhNJVI/AAAAAAAAEKg/8sCtcPU5FvA/s640/blogger-image--1769006436.jpg?ssl=1" style="margin-left: 1em; margin-right: 1em;"><img data-recalc-dims="1" decoding="async" border="0" src="https://i0.wp.com/lh6.googleusercontent.com/-Jrnu0Jfr3DY/VHJPnhhNJVI/AAAAAAAAEKg/8sCtcPU5FvA/s640/blogger-image--1769006436.jpg?w=640" /></a></div>
<p>Finally I drained the pot for water and left the hop bag in the pot to cool for a few minutes. Hereafter I just dropped the hop bag into the currant mead, and closed the lid.</p>
<div style="clear: both;"><a href="https://i0.wp.com/lh6.googleusercontent.com/-yzm0rL4cCVc/VHJPp3n0jQI/AAAAAAAAEKw/4ADEXqGEvDk/s640/blogger-image-1076045703.jpg?ssl=1" style="margin-left: 1em; margin-right: 1em;"><img data-recalc-dims="1" decoding="async" border="0" src="https://i0.wp.com/lh6.googleusercontent.com/-yzm0rL4cCVc/VHJPp3n0jQI/AAAAAAAAEKw/4ADEXqGEvDk/s640/blogger-image-1076045703.jpg?w=640" /></a></div>
<p>Now I will just have to wait. I will test the the mead weekly to see how it develops.</p>
<p>I read that the chips will sink once they get fully soaked. Come to think of it, I should perhaps have tied a string to the bag which I could have attached to the edge of the fermenter. In this way I would not have to &#8220;spoon&#8221; the bag out later. Fingers crossed that it will not be that difficult and that the sediment will quickly settle again.</p>

										<content:encoded><![CDATA[<p>When I did the back sweetening I noticed that a layer of solids up to the 5 L mark of the fermenter. When I poured in the currant juice there was plenty of solids in there (cellulose?) which I also observed shortly after juicing the berries. I figure the yeast would break these solids down during the fermentation. This did apparently not happen :o( Also, I did not see a the thick layer of yeast at the bottom even though the top liquid had cleared. I guess that the yeast adhered to the solids to make a fluffy bottom layer that just did not sink below the 5 L mark.</p>
<p>So, today I tried to rack the mead. First I racked the top layer the normal way and put this aside. Looking into the fermenter I got a bit discouraged, but decided to give it a shot.</p>
<div style="clear: both;"><a href="https://i0.wp.com/lh3.googleusercontent.com/-f5-9KoFbHUQ/VGj8UIRGEDI/AAAAAAAADjk/KUrvBbZW8OM/s640/blogger-image--954623896.jpg?ssl=1" style="margin-left: 1em; margin-right: 1em;"><img data-recalc-dims="1" decoding="async" border="0" src="https://i0.wp.com/lh3.googleusercontent.com/-f5-9KoFbHUQ/VGj8UIRGEDI/AAAAAAAADjk/KUrvBbZW8OM/s640/blogger-image--954623896.jpg?w=640&#038;ssl=1" /></a></div>
<p>First I put a large coffee filter in a sieve and tried to filter the mead through this. Did not work. The liquid stop dripping shortly after I filled the filter.</p>
<p>Next step was to use a diaper cloth, which I rinsed on boiling water to ensure that it was clean. I put it in the sieve without folding it, and filled the sieve again. This time the liquid came through, but after a short time, the flow through the cloth was also blocked.</p>
<div style="clear: both;"><a href="https://i0.wp.com/lh3.googleusercontent.com/-huI2EqW_z_8/VGj8TCDy80I/AAAAAAAADjc/XdngX4CZnlo/s640/blogger-image-995577065.jpg?ssl=1" style="margin-left: 1em; margin-right: 1em;"><img data-recalc-dims="1" decoding="async" border="0" src="https://i0.wp.com/lh3.googleusercontent.com/-huI2EqW_z_8/VGj8TCDy80I/AAAAAAAADjc/XdngX4CZnlo/s640/blogger-image-995577065.jpg?w=640&#038;ssl=1" /></a></div>
<p>In the end, and after a lot of patience, I stopped. I poured the 1 L I did salvage into the new fermenter too, and the total volume was now only about 20 L.</p>
<p>The last 4.5 L was then poured&#8230;&#8230;&#8230;&#8230; in the toilet. !&#8221;¤%&amp;¤#&#8221;?.</p>
<p>Now here is another lesson learned: <b><i>Rack first, back sweeten afterwards!!!!!!</i></b> And to step in it a little more: 4.5 L, or about 20%, means that I wasted 20% of the honey I back sweetened with &#8211; around 350 g down the drain.</p>

										<content:encoded><![CDATA[<p>It seems like the fermentation is still going but at a very slow rate. I measured the gravity to just 1.002 so this is likely part of the reason. I am surprised that my Sweet Mead Yeast has pretty much used the entire amount of sugar &#8211; Sweet Mead my a.. :o).</p>
<div></div>
<div>Tasting the mead, it has plenty of acidity and a slight taste of red currant. The smell and flavor of the black currant is gone, but the color of the mead is fantastic &#8211; a strong light red color.&nbsp;</div>
<div></div>
<div><b><i>This is something to remember &#8211; use one third red currant for acidity and two thirds black currant to make up for color.&nbsp;</i></b></div>
<div></div>
<div>Due to the acidity I figured some sweetness from honey would be welcome, so I decided to target a final gravity of 1.025. Using the calculations in last post in a spreadsheet looks like this:</div>
<div></div>
<div style="clear: both; text-align: center;"><a href="https://i0.wp.com/1.bp.blogspot.com/-ETwhIwuY31Q/VGjpZfUxc7I/AAAAAAAADjA/7BPX-wrp1cM/s1600/Currant%2Bmead%2Bback%2Bsweetening.jpg" style="margin-left: 1em; margin-right: 1em;"><img data-recalc-dims="1" loading="lazy" decoding="async" border="0" src="https://i0.wp.com/1.bp.blogspot.com/-ETwhIwuY31Q/VGjpZfUxc7I/AAAAAAAADjA/7BPX-wrp1cM/s1600/Currant%2Bmead%2Bback%2Bsweetening.jpg?resize=640%2C188" height="188" width="640" /></a></div>
<div></div>
<div>With a target Oechsle of 25 and a starting Oechsle of 2 in a total volume of 23.5L, I need 1713 g. In fact I had about 1775 g left from my cyser (calculated using the tara value of the container)</div>
<div></div>
<div>I poured what I could into a clean bowl and dissolved it in 1.5 L of the mead. This takes a loooooong time when the liquid is not heated. With some patience it slowly dissolves. Then I poured the content of the bowl back into the fermenter and rinsed the bowl repeatedly with the mead. Then I poured some mead into the honey container to rinse it too. Judging from the tara value I had gotten about 1760 g out. This corresponds to a new Oechsle of 26.&nbsp;</div>
<div></div>
<div>I left the fermenter overnight to fully dissolve the honey and measured the gravity the next day:</div>
<div></div>
<div>
<div style="clear: both;"><a href="https://i0.wp.com/lh4.googleusercontent.com/-Jbj-aX0wUzs/VGjsFHjPyII/AAAAAAAADjM/soPnBfV75cQ/s640/blogger-image--1628344995.jpg?ssl=1" style="margin-left: 1em; margin-right: 1em;"><img data-recalc-dims="1" decoding="async" border="0" src="https://i0.wp.com/lh4.googleusercontent.com/-Jbj-aX0wUzs/VGjsFHjPyII/AAAAAAAADjM/soPnBfV75cQ/s640/blogger-image--1628344995.jpg?w=640&#038;ssl=1" /></a></div>
<p></div>
<div>I read this as just slightly below 1.026, and well within expected uncertainties. The total volume is now 24.5 L so there will be mead enough for all&#8230;..</p>
<p>The equations work :o)</p>

										<content:encoded><![CDATA[<p>In the afternoon Saturday the 1st of November I took out the currant juice from the freezer. The juice was prepared this summer as described HERE. It is the steamed juice of red currant and black currant from the &nbsp;ribes bushes in our garden. The volume is about 3.5 L and consist of approximately 1.25 L of red currant juice, and 2.25 L of black currant juice</p>
<div></div>
<div><b>Sunday the 2nd of November</b></div>
<div>In the morning I checked that the juice had thawed and the temperature was just below room temperature. I emptied the juice into a clean fermenter and then I just racked the batch onto it, stirred a bit, and closed it up. After the addition SG was 1.011 so there was plenty of sugar in. Secondly the total volume is now 23 L, so assuming that I was at about 15% ABV at the time of racking, I am now at 13%. Further more, if 1% ABV is generated from a gravity change of 0.00753, then the mead can potentially convert a gravity of 1.015 to 1.000, i.e. I am a bit short in sugar &#8211; 0.004 gravity units</div>
<div></div>
<div>So if 7.2 kg gives a gravity of 1.120 then I am 240 g of honey short. So I added 300g (actually 295g) which should add about 0.005 to the gravity.</div>
<div></div>
<div>About 5 hours later I measured gravity and pH again</div>
<div>SG: 1.011</div>
<div>pH: 3.41</div>
<div>Temp: 24.7 C</div>
<div></div>
<div>I noticed that pH dropped significantly when adding the juice &#8211; from 3.7 to 3.4. Also the mead is now foaming quite a bit so there was plenty of proteins in the juice also. I am not sure this was a good thing. If the fermentation stops completely, some not so pleasant compounds might be present due to partially degraded protein. Well, now I will just have to see if the fermentation will run for at least 24-48 hours more and then stop before the batch runs out of sugar :o).</div>
<div>______________</div>
<div></div>
<div>In all calculations I do not take into account that ethanol lowers the density of the solution. All measurements are with quite large uncertainty anyways, so adjusting for ethanol content by extensive calculations just seems like overkill.&nbsp;</div>
